Description : I've made a ton of music the past couple years but haven't posted or done much of anything with it. Now it's time. I'm working with Sunny War, a great singer and blues guitarist who I met while she was busking on Venice Beach, on a protest album called APOCALYPSE. I write the songs and orchestrate with loops, then Sunny does her thing in the studio. Sometimes we'll leave some or all of the loops, sometimes they all go. For this one I used only two drum loops. Sunny did the rest - vocals and bass, rhythm and lead guitars. (She's pretty amazing.) I had to select a genre so I selected "Rock" but I think of this style as psychedelic blues funk rock.
